<blockquote data-quote="Danny1788" data-source="post: 531814" data-attributes="member: 19965"><p>I live in the non lead zone in CA too, i also shoot a .300wby vanguard Submoa 24in barrel. I shoot the 168gr TTSX exclusively in it. My load is 168gr ttsx with 84.0gr imr7828 and fed215GM 3.650" coal. This load is not super fast but works well for me and is truley SUBMOA out of my rifle and i have hit targets out to 825yrds with it. Once i switched to the TTSX i never had any problems with bullet expansion or the bullet just penciling through any animal deer or hogs. I would just switch to the TTSX or try the 180gr ttsx. hope this helps PS shot placement is key like everyone else said too but the TTSX just helps start expansion in softer tissues.</p></blockquote><p></p>
